In 2018, Jackie and a different partner raised a chick in the nest. Three eggs laid in 2023 did not survive ...Why do we identify nests, eagles, and eaglets the way we do? In 2011, moderators and fans named the hatchery eagles ‘Mom’ and ‘Dad’, their nest ‘N1’, and the eaglets ‘E1, E2, and E3’. Very few people knew that N1 was the second nest, Mom was the second female, and E1, E2, and E3 were the ninth, tenth, and eleventh eaglets ...DECORAH, Iowa. Bald eagle nests are, by most accounts, the largest bird nests in the world. On Sunday morning, the Duke Farms female brought new nesting material into the nest. Always remodeling. The adult eagles build their massive nests -- which weigh hundreds and hundreds of pounds -- solely with beak and claw. On average, bald eagle nests are situated between 50 to 125 feet above the ground. However, their placement can vary depending on the availability of suitable trees and the specific geographical location. In some instances, eagle nests have been observed as low as 20 feet or as high as 200 feet from the ground. power outage in dc today 11/19/2009 Posted at RRP in the news http://www.raptorresource.org/new.htm Eagle Cam Fish Hatchery, Decorah, IA We have eaglecam!
